Mapping Local Food Webs Toolkit

Mapping Local Food Webs Toolkit

Mapping your local "food web" - the connections between producers, retailers and consumers - highlights its importance for your local economy, landscape and community. Our toolkit provides all the materials and guidance you will need for a successful project.

Using the toolkit
The toolkit contains meeting plans, questionnaires and guidance notes to help you gather, analyse and present information from your local food web. As well as promoting local produce and independent shops, the toolkit will help you develop local food strategies and feed into Neighbourhood Plans to protect the benefits of local food in your area.
